Thuy‐Anh N. Melvin is a pioneering head and neck surgeon whose work centers on minimally invasive oncologic surgery, with a particular focus on improving cosmetic outcomes without compromising cancer clearance. Her most cited paper, "Neck dissection through a facelift incision" (2012, 29 citations), established the feasibility and safety of this novel approach, demonstrating that complex neck dissections can be performed through hidden incisions with or without endoscopic assistance. This contribution has been instrumental in advancing the field of "hidden scar" surgery, offering patients superior aesthetic results while maintaining rigorous oncologic standards.
